UNC supporters intercept buses
Source: Hueiyen News Service
Imphal, November 02 2011:
Supporters of the UNC-sponsored counter economic blockade intercepted passenger buses coming through Senapati Bazar along the National Highways 39 today and pulled down sacks of Peas, Chillies and boxes of Khaini and scattered them all around.
The incident took place just a few metres away from Senapati Bazar and right in front of a large number of security personnel who were deployed on duty in connection with the visit of Union Home Minister P Chidambaram to Senapati district.
The counter blockade supporters also confiscated petrol and other petroleum products which were found being carried in jerrycans, though they did not object to filling of fuel in the oil tanks of the vehicles from Senapati.
In every nook and corner of Senapati district, it could be seen that Naga People's Organisation (NPO) has put up 'public notice' declaring that counter blockade is effective in all Naga inhabited areas and the confiscated goods should not be returned to the owners.
It may be noted that UNC announced counter blockade against the indefinite economic blockade imposed by Sadar Hills Districthood Demand Committee along the National Highways passing through Manipur.
On the other hand, in pursuance of the 'Alternative Arrangement' demand, various Naga frontal organizations including UNC, ANSAM have imposed public curfew in Senapati Bazar area every day from 12 noon to 1 pm since October 15 .
The market remained closed during the curfew hour.
